General Meaning of Exhibitionist
In its simplest form, an exhibitionist is someone who enjoys attracting attention. This does not always involve anything inappropriate. In many everyday situations, the word can refer to a person who likes being noticed, being on stage, or expressing themselves boldly. For example, performers, entertainers, or people who enjoy being the center of attention may be described informally as exhibitionistic.
This general usage focuses on personality traits rather than harmful actions. It highlights a desire to be seen, admired, or recognized. Many people display exhibitionist tendencies in harmless and socially accepted ways, such as performing in public, sharing creative work, or expressing themselves confidently through fashion or speech.
Psychological and Behavioral Definitions
Beyond the everyday meaning, the term exhibitionist also exists in psychological discussions. In this context, it refers to a specific type of behavior that involves exposing oneself to others without consent. It is important to distinguish this from the general personality meaning because this form of exhibitionism is considered inappropriate and may violate personal boundaries or laws.
Psychologists approach this behavior as something that must be understood carefully. It may be linked to emotional, social, or developmental factors. The key point is that without consent, such actions are not acceptable and can be harmful. Discussing the topic in an educational way helps readers understand the distinction between harmless expressions of attention-seeking and actions that cross ethical or legal lines.

Different Types of Exhibitionist Traits
People may show exhibitionist behavior for different reasons. Some of these are harmless personality characteristics, while others require careful understanding. Below are a few types often discussed in social and psychological contexts
1. Expressive Exhibitionism
This type involves people who express themselves openly, creatively, and confidently. They may enjoy public speaking, performing, or presenting ideas. Expressive exhibitionism is generally harmless and often appreciated in social settings. It reflects a natural desire to share talents or personality.
2. Social Exhibitionism
Social exhibitionists enjoy being the focal point in groups. They may be lively storytellers, enthusiastic participants, or highly expressive during gatherings. This behavior is typically accepted as part of human variation. Many confident, outgoing individuals fit this category without causing discomfort to others.
3. Attention-Driven Exhibitionism
This form focuses on gaining recognition or validation. The person seeks approval or admiration, sometimes through performance or public display. While this can be harmless, it may also lead to challenges if the need for attention becomes overwhelming. Awareness and balance are essential to ensure healthy interactions.
4. Inappropriate Exhibitionism
This type involves behavior that violates boundaries or social norms, such as exposing oneself in public without consent. It is not simply a personality trait but an inappropriate action that can cause distress to others. Laws and guidelines exist to protect people from unwelcome exposure. Discussing this type helps clarify that not all exhibitionist behavior is acceptable.

Cultural Differences
The meaning of exhibitionist behavior also varies across cultures. Some cultures encourage open expression, bold clothing, and public performance. Others prefer modesty and reserved behavior. Because of these differences, what one society views as expressive might seem excessive in another.
Cultural interpretation plays a strong role in how the term is used and understood. This global perspective helps explain why people ask questions like vad betyder exhibitionist when encountering the word in different contexts.
